Ge Aviation Systems holds $134.5M in federal volume across 698 award actions, with 97% at Department of Defense (DOD). SCOUT tracks 41 incumbent recompetes — an estimated $60.1M returning to market over the next 24 months (High exposure). Primary work: Other Aircraft Parts And; Other Support Activities For (100% prime). Obligations are down 16% year over year.

Frequently asked questions

What federal contracts does Ge Aviation Systems hold?

Ge Aviation Systems (UEI P6M6L6AKMZA7) shows $134.5M across 698 award actions in SCOUT’s public USASpending-backed profile, with Department of Defense (DOD) as the top buying agency. Totals cover federal prime awards ≥$100K in the rolling window.

How much in federal contracts does Ge Aviation Systems have?

Ge Aviation Systems shows $134.5M across 698 award actions. SCOUT tracks 41 incumbent recompetes ($60.1M) returning to market in the next 24 months.

Which agencies does Ge Aviation Systems work with?

Ge Aviation Systems’s firm-wide obligated mix is led by Department of Defense (DOD) (97%), Department of Homeland Security (DHS) (3%), Department of Transportation (DOT) (0%).

What is the UEI for Ge Aviation Systems?

The Unique Entity ID (UEI) for Ge Aviation Systems is P6M6L6AKMZA7.
